Starting from December 15, Ukrainians will be able to use a new train for travel to Poland.
The Polish company SKPL Cargo plans to launch a train that will run daily from Warsaw to the border with Ukraine in Dorohusk. Departure will begin at 15:05, and arrival at the border will take 3.5 hours. Passengers will be able to continue their journey to Kovel.
